Meaning of "gets ahead"

The phrase 'gets ahead' generally refers to someone who is making progress or achieving success in a particular area or endeavor. It implies that the person is moving forward or advancing compared to others. The context in which this phrase is used can vary widely based on the specific situation or subject being discussed
